ToggleSunrisers Hyderabad vs Kolkata Knight Riders Result Today
Sunrisers Hyderabad scored 165 all out in 19 overs, while Kolkata Knight Riders chased it down comfortably with seven wickets in hand and ten balls remaining.
KKR finished on 169/3 and grabbed a massive win that could seriously shape the IPL 2026 playoff race.
What looked like a 210+ pitch in the first six overs suddenly became difficult for stroke-making. That shift changed everything.
Did SRH throw away a winning position?
At 105/1 in the ninth over, SRH looked unstoppable. Travis Head was timing everything. Ishan Kishan was flowing beautifully too. KKR honestly looked under pressure.
Then Varun Chakravarthy arrived.
And suddenly wickets started falling every few balls.
In my experience watching IPL pressure games, this is exactly where teams lose momentum — not because the pitch becomes impossible, but because panic enters the dressing room. SRH kept attacking even when the ball stopped gripping properly. That stubborn aggression cost them dearly.
How Did Varun Chakravarthy Completely Change the Match?
Varun Chakravarthy produced one of his smartest spells of IPL 2026.
His figures of 3/36 may not look insanely destructive on paper, but the timing of those wickets? Massive. Absolutely massive.
Which batters did Varun dismiss?
Varun Chakravarthy dismissed:
Travis Head – caught while trying to attack
R Smaran – failed to clear the infield
Aniket Verma – mistimed aggressive shot
The biggest wicket was clearly Travis Head.
Head had already hammered Varun earlier in the over, smashing him for boundaries and looking in total control. But Varun slowed the pace slightly, forced Head into another attacking shot, and boom — wicket.
That moment changed the energy of Sunrisers Hyderabad vs Kolkata Knight Riders completely.
Was Sunil Narine’s Spell the Silent Match Winner?
Sunil Narine does this every single year somehow. Just when people think his mystery is fading, he pulls another magical performance out of nowhere.
He picked up 2/31 and entered the IPL 200-wicket club during this game.
That’s not just consistency. That’s legacy stuff.
Narine’s wickets broke SRH’s backbone
Narine removed:
Salil Arora – bowled
Ishan Kishan – caught after scoring 42
The dismissal of Kishan hurt SRH badly because he looked ready to explode in the death overs.
And that ball to Salil Arora? Absolute beauty. Drift in, turn away, top of off stump gone. Proper old-school Narine magic.

Travis Head Started Like a Monster — So What Went Wrong?
Travis Head looked terrifying in the powerplay.
He smashed Vaibhav Arora for four boundaries in one over and brought up his fifty in just 22 balls. For a while, it felt like KKR were simply surviving rather than competing.
Head’s innings in numbers
61 runs
22-ball fifty
Multiple boundaries against pace and spin
Strike rate above 200
But here’s the thing — T20 cricket isn’t only about starting fast anymore. Teams that adapt survive longer.
Head continued attacking even after the pitch slowed down. That risk backfired.
Sometimes the smartest innings are the ugly ones. Head didn’t adjust, and SRH paid the price.
Who Were the Top Scorers in Sunrisers Hyderabad vs Kolkata Knight Riders?
Sunrisers Hyderabad top scorers
Travis Head – 61
Ishan Kishan – 42
Heinrich Klaasen – 11
Kolkata Knight Riders top scorers
Angkrish Raghuvanshi – 59
Ajinkya Rahane – 43
Finn Allen – quickfire attacking cameo
Angkrish Raghuvanshi deserves serious praise here.
His innings wasn’t flashy throughout, but it was mature. Very mature.
Why Raghuvanshi’s innings mattered more than people think
When Finn Allen got out after attacking hard, KKR could’ve easily lost momentum.
Instead, Raghuvanshi slowed things down, rotated strike, waited for loose balls, and basically controlled the chase like a senior batter. That’s impressive for someone so young.
Not every match-winning innings needs ten sixes.
Which Bowlers Dominated the Match?
Best bowlers for KKR
Varun Chakravarthy – 3/36
Sunil Narine – 2/31
Kartik Tyagi – 2/30
Best bowlers for SRH
Pat Cummins – 1 wicket
Sakib Hussain – 1 wicket
Shivang Kumar – 1 wicket
Kartik Tyagi quietly delivered an important spell too.
His hard-length delivery to dismiss Abhishek Sharma was seriously sharp. Around 145 kph and awkward to handle.
Sometimes these supporting spells get ignored because spin steals headlines, but Tyagi’s breakthrough mattered.
Who Bowled Who? Full Dismissal Breakdown
Sunrisers Hyderabad wickets
Abhishek Sharma – caught off Kartik Tyagi
Travis Head – caught off Varun Chakravarthy
R Smaran – dismissed by Varun Chakravarthy
Aniket Verma – dismissed by Varun Chakravarthy
Heinrich Klaasen – stunning catch off KKR bowling
Salil Arora – bowled by Sunil Narine
Ishan Kishan – dismissed by Sunil Narine
Kolkata Knight Riders wickets
Finn Allen – caught off Pat Cummins
Ajinkya Rahane – dismissed by Sakib Hussain
Angkrish Raghuvanshi – dismissed by Shivang Kumar
